Output 5ddd53d5cc23e9f2b1881f69e3b1c55e7392637e6f165c3c80ad96a20fb92f6e: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 c6bfa8d639be442f409cf9b9787d5aabc4f76f64
address
tb1qc6l6343ehezz7syulxuhsl2640z0wmmy9k2d4x
transaction
5ddd53d5cc23e9f2b1881f69e3b1c55e7392637e6f165c3c80ad96a20fb92f6e
confirmations
38326
spent
true